Actually, 10.2.1.537 (1925) is available right now. Just get the latest version of BlackBerry Link (the desktop software) and the software update will download and install. Or you can wait until Verizon pushes it out OTA.

DC I had the same experience with the update not taking when I tried to install it over the air. It also was not available on the version of BB link I was running on my computer. I called BBerry, who told me to delete the old BB Link, go to the website, downloaded the updated software. I did that and the Update for the phone was there. After that I connected the phone and updated my Z10 to 10.2.
